1930 11 Jan
New York City, New York, New York, USA
The New York Times
"John C. Wallin, 79 years old, retired merchant of Yonkers was fatally injured yesterday when he was struck by a truck on Palisade Avenue, Yonkers, and he died several hours later in St. John's Hospital.
Mr. Wallin was the father of former Mayor William J. Wallin of Yonkers, who is now a member of the State Board
of Regents and Treasurer of the Westchester County Parks Commission. He leaves a wife and two other sons, Walter and George Wallin, both of whom are members of the Westchester bar. He was born at West Farms, N.Y."
Funeral services will be held on Monday afternoon at Commissioner Wallin's home, 357 Park Avenue, Yonkers."
